Output 66b071049f423ab83ebac3b1ca8587b36075ae6ae87c2789c422f3a07a9901cb:0

value
1057205850330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fbfd6f69d73a66188d58301f4f02849a6226da0 OP_EQUALVERIFY OP_CHECKSIG
address
13tsmCmGZFEqXQwtDWyXQm2jvGkyeaMURQ
transaction
66b071049f423ab83ebac3b1ca8587b36075ae6ae87c2789c422f3a07a9901cb
confirmations
709993
spent
true